Survey Results: What Six-Year-Olds Know About Ancient Civilizations

Introduction: Surveying young children about their knowledge of ancient civilizations can provide fascinating insights into the impact of education and popular culture on their understanding of history. In this blog post, we delve into the Survey results of six-year-olds and explore what they know about ancient civilizations. Survey Methodology: To gather data for this study, a survey was conducted among a group of six-year-old children from diverse backgrounds. They were asked a series of questions related to ancient civilizations, including the names of civilizations, famous landmarks, and notable figures from the past. Survey Results: The survey results revealed a mix of accurate and imaginative responses from the six-year-olds. While some children demonstrated a solid grasp of ancient history, others displayed creative interpretations of the subject matter. 1. Civilization Identification: When asked to name ancient civilizations, the majority of children mentioned popular ones such as Ancient Egypt, Ancient Greece, and the Roman Empire. However, there were also inventive responses like "Dinosaur Land" and "Magic Kingdom" that showcased the children's imagination. 2. Famous Landmarks: Responses regarding famous landmarks varied widely. While some children correctly identified the Great Pyramid of Giza and the Colosseum, others mentioned fantastical places like "Unicorn Castle" and "Dragon Mountain." 3. Notable Figures: In terms of notable figures from ancient civilizations, names like Cleopatra, Julius Caesar, and King Tutankhamun were commonly mentioned. Surprisingly, there were also mentions of fictional characters like Spider-Man and Elsa from "Frozen." Implications: The survey results highlight the importance of introducing young children to the wonders of ancient civilizations through engaging and educational methods. By incorporating interactive learning activities and age-appropriate resources, educators can enhance children's understanding of history and encourage curiosity about the past. Conclusion: Exploring what six-year-olds know about ancient civilizations through survey results offers valuable insights into their early perceptions of history. While some responses may be humorous or unconventional, they underscore the importance of fostering a love for learning and exploration in young minds. By nurturing children's curiosity about the past, we can inspire a new generation of history enthusiasts and lifelong learners.
